Full Job Description

Location: Newark, DE, United States

Join a dynamic team driving impactful credit solutions for clients. Make a difference by supporting asset-based lending and portfolio growth.

As a Securities Based Lending Analyst within the Securities Based Lending Team at JPMorgan Chase, you will underwrite lines of credit secured by marketable securities, assist with loan portfolio maintenance, and support client credit needs. You will analyze client data across multiple systems for credit criteria and review/prepare loan documentation with high accuracy.

 

Job Responsibilities

  • Prepare analysis for underwriting, including collateral evaluation and loan grading
  • Generate collateral analysis and support loan pricing
  • Review lines of credit annually and recommend renewals or modifications
  • Analyze client data across multiple systems for credit criteria
  • Review and prepare loan documentation with high accuracy
  • Ensure documentation complies with federal and local regulations
  • Recommend process improvements for efficiency and consistency
  • Collaborate with business partners across teams
  • Support error-free environment through strong controls
  • Strive to develop underwriting expertise and grow into a lender role
  • Assist with credit authority responsibilities as experience increase. Maintain high standards of accuracy and compliance

 

Required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ills

  • Bachelor’s degree or relevant credit experience
  • 4 years of experience in underwriting, credit risk, or collateral valuation
  • Strong interpersonal skills with business partners
  • Excellent communication skills across organizational levels
  • Ability to review and improve processes
  • Strong understanding of controls for error-free operations
  • Intermediate Microsoft Office skills, especially Excel, Word, and SharePoint

 

Preferred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ills

  • Working knowledge of financial markets and asset vehicles (Mutual Funds, Equities, Fixed Income, Municipals)
  • Experience with underwriting, credit risk, and collateral valuation
  • Ability to develop into a lender role with credit authority
  • Experience supporting asset and wealth management clients
  • Familiarity with federal and local lending regulations
  • Proven track record of accuracy in documentation
  • Demonstrated ability to work in a dynamic, client-focused environment
